Here are Some of the Techniques Used at BodyWorks Physical Therapy
- Myofascial Release: A whole body, hands on approach of evaluating and treating human structure to return normal function.
- Craniosacral Therapy: A gentle, non invasive manipulation technique to resore normal position and motion of the skull, spine and sacrum, and restore cerebro-spinal fluid flow.
- Visceral Manipulation: An innovative technique that focuses on internal organs and their influences on other associated structural and physiologic functions.
- Strain- Counter Strain: Enhances the biomechanics of the spine and peripheral joints, and eliminates inappropriate proprioceptive activity and muscle spasm.
- Mechanical Link: Reduces structural tensions throughout the body by finding and correcting osseous strain patterns within the bones themselves, and their fascial coverings.
- Muscle Energy Techniques: A spinal and extremity mobilization technique to restore normal joint position and motion.
- Japanese Myotherapy: An aggressive, deep friction massage technique that eliminates painful trigger points and muscle hardening.
- Accupressure: Applies differing amounts of pressure to restore normal energy flow along the various meridians of the body.
- Esoteric Healing: Techniques used to balance and revitalize the human field to promote healing.
